Today I'm appreciating change. We all change, and we can all change
things that are no longer serving us. At the same time, I'm trying
to honor those moments when, in the middle of a change, everything
looks like a failure. Those moments when it's too late to go back
to first base, and second base looks like it's a LONG way away!
The key seems to be hanging in there, trusting my gut, and moving
forward. And remembering that almost anything can be undone or redone.
So...which way should I go? No beard, or re-beard?
